Overview
As a Cloud Infrastructure Engineer, you'll develop robust cloud infrastructure solutions that adhere to best practices in performance, security, and usability. You'll translate technical designs into real-world implementations, ensuring successful deployment and management, and you'll utilise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ools for the efficient deployment and management of cloud resources. With a culture of learning and continuous improvement here at Clarion, we'll look to you to mentor and develop technical analysts to enhance their skills and career growth. This is a hybrid role with a base location offered at one of our offices across England.
Occasional travel may be required.
Salary and locations vary by region:
- Location: Flexible / Hybrid
- London: £48,988 to £67,358 per annum
- National: £45,169 to £62,107 per annum
- Hours: 36 hours per week - flexible options considered
- Contract Type: Permanent
Responsibilities
• Design and deploy cloud infrastructure with a primary focus on Azure. Develop scalable, secure, and reliable cloud solutions. Translate solution architecture into manageable tasks and user stories. Apply best practices for performance, security, and usability. • Define and implement IaC to automate deployment and management of cloud resources. • Collaborate with teams to shape infrastructure design, implement DevOps workflows, and support CI/CD pipelines using GitHub. • Mentor and develop technical analysts to enhance their skills and career growth. • Ensure compliance with your organisation’s AI usage guidelines and security standards.
Qualifications
- Significant experience designing and deploying cloud infrastructure, with a primary focus on Azure.
- Proven experience as an Engineer, able to translate low-level designs into actionable tasks.
- DevOps skills with a Microsoft Azure DevOps Engineer Expert certification or equivalent experience.
- Strong working knowledge of GitHub for version control and CI/CD workflows.
